1a. convert the following decimal number to 32 bit single precision Floating point binary number and convert that binary number to hexadecimal

NUMBER = -134.5 in decimal


b. convert the following 32-bit single precision floating point number to decimal:

01000111111100000000000000000000


2. Using Booth's algorithm, multiply the decimal numbers -12 and +13.


3. you have two improvement alternatives, which is better and why?

The first one improves 15% of the instructions, and it improves that speed by a factor of 6.

The second one improves 20% of the instructions, and it improves that speed by a factor of 5.


4. Using the Hennessey and Patterson FP addition method, add 1.11x2^3 to 1.01 x 2^4

5. If you have 64 sets, 8 tag bits and 4 bits for the block offset:

A. what is the set associativity?

B . what is the block size?


FIBs: CHOOSE 5

1. Calculate the Execution time [old], when the speedup overall is 2.8 and the execution time [new] is 1 ps


2. Which is better and why: a miss rate of 0.01 and a miss rate of 0.02?


3. If you have a direct mapped cache with 512 blocks, where will a main memory location of 6478 be placed?


4. Describe what might happen if the cache fills up, and you need to place something into it.


5. Calculate the average memory access time when 20% of the program instructions are memory accesses, the hit time is 2 cycles, the miss time is 16 cycles, and the miss rate is 0.02.


6. If the main memory address space is addressed with 64 bits, what is the size of it?
7. Define temporal locality and provide an example
8. What happens to the dynamic power required for a chip if you double the frequency?
